If breadth of a cuboid is one-fourth of its length,height is 5cm and total surface area is 328 cm²,find the length and breadth o
velikii [3]

The length of cuboid is 16 cm and breadth of cuboid is 4 cm.

<h3>How to find the Surface Area of Cuboid?</h3>

A cuboid has 6 rectangular faces. To find the surface area of a cuboid, add the areas of all 6 faces. We can also label the length (L), Breadth (B), and Height (H) of the cuboid and use the formula, SA=2 x ( LB + BH + HL ) , to find the surface area.

Here, We have given that height of the cuboid is 5cm.

Let length of the cuboid = X cm

so, the breadth of the cuboid = \frac{X}{4} cm

also, we have given that total surface area is 328 cm²

Now, put all the values in the formula of Surface Area (SA):

SA = 2 x ( LB + BH + HL )

SA = 2 x ( X²/4 + 5X/4 + 5X )

SA = 2 x ( ( X² + 5X + 20X) / 4 )

SA = ( X² + 5X + 20X ) / 2

X² + 5X + 20X = 328 x 2

X² + 25X = 656

X² + 25X - 656 = 0

using Quadratic Formula: see the attached figure for the formula.

here Discriminant D = b² - 4ac

D = 625 - 4(-656)

D = 3249

on putting value of D or b² - 4ac in the formula we get

X =  ( -25 + 57 ) / 2 and ( -25 - 57 ) /2

length can not be negative so we eliminate the second answer.

now, X = 16 cm

breadth = X /4 = 4 cm

Hence, The length of cuboid is 16 cm and breadth of cuboid is 4 cm.

I need help with this exponential function problem, please show work :)
andreev551 [17]

Answer:

a = 12. b =1/6. g(x) = 12(1/6)^x

Step-by-step explanation:

g(x) =a * b^x.

First we should use the give values to us in the table which are x=0 then g(x) = 12 and if x =1, then g(x) = 2. We should plug in the value where x = 0 since any value to the power of 0 is 1. 12= a *b^0. 12=a *1. Then we will get the value of a which is 12. Then we plug in our second given value to find b. 2 = 12 * b^1. First we will divide both sides by 12 to find b. 2/12 = 1/6. since any value to the power of 1 is itself then b =1/6. Then you will have a = 12. b =1/6 so g(x) = 12(1/6)^x
